Strategic Initiatives

T-Mobile's aggressive expansion into 5G technology has been a significant factor in its stock performance. The company has been at the forefront of 5G deployment, offering customers faster and more reliable connectivity. Additionally, T-Mobile's "Un-carrier" strategy, which focuses on transparency and customer satisfaction, has helped differentiate the company from its competitors.

Case Study: T-Mobile's Acquisition of Sprint

One of the most significant milestones in T-Mobile's recent history was its acquisition of Sprint in April 2020. This merger created the third-largest wireless carrier in the United States, significantly enhancing T-Mobile's market position. The acquisition has been a major success, with the combined company achieving synergies and delivering strong financial results.
